Two fires started on the east side of Malta, one contained to about an acre, the other held down to 30 acres. Firefighters quickly responded and were able to save several structures. However things got a little tougher on the west side of Malta, where a 5,000 acre fire roared through brush and wheat fields traveling in and out of coulees.
Authorities finally caught up to the motorhome and pulled it over. At that time the motorhomers were brought up to speed on their fiery condition. By the time firefighters could arrive to take care of the motorhome, it was a total loss. The misadventure began on Monday August 25, and firefighters were still on the job Tuesday, handling hot spots. Five agencies and many local farmers responded to the battle.
